Azerbaijani wrestler becomes U-23 World Champion in Serbia

Azerbaijani freestyle wrestler Kenan Heybatov won a gold medal at the U-23 World Championship held in Novi Sad, Serbia.

Axar.az reports that Kenan Heybatov defeated Iranian wrestler Sina Khalili with a score of 9:4 in the final, thus earning the title of U-23 world champion.

Currently, the Azerbaijani national team has five medals in total: three gold and two bronze. Kenan Heybatov (70 kg), Elmir Aliyev (55 kg), and Ziya Babashov (63 kg) became world champions. Ruslan Nurullayev (72 kg) and Gunay Gurbanova (59 kg) took third place.
